#50d928 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50d928 is composed of 31.4% red, 85.1%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.6%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 106.4 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 50.4%. #50d928 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ff50 with #00b300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#50d928 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50d928 has RGB values of R:80, G:217,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5298472.

Shades and Tints of #50d928
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f3fcf0 is the lightest one.
